.mackmyra - bärnsten

Sweden. Not the country you first think of when talking whisky. This Bärnsten, the fifteenth release in the Moment series of Swedish Mackmyra, was released in a limited release of 1550 bottles. A recipe of smoked barley, matured in a combination on Bordeaux wine casks, Cloudberry wine casks and Swedish oak casks.

49.8% abv, €100
single malt, non-chill filtered, natural colour

Nose: sweet, clover honey, salted butter, a hint of bbq smoke, pipe tobacco, juniper berries
Palate: sweet, thick honey, creamy, salted butter, fruity, sweet berries, juniper berries, blackberries, blackcurrant, liquorice, a touch of smoke, spicy, a hint of cinnamon
Finish: spicy, juniper berries, laurel, tobacco leaves, a touch of mint
Mark: +++++ 

Conclusion: a very likeable Mackmyra. The rather strange, complex cask-composition has done something to the spirit during the seven years of maturation.
